Tashakorian Group Arranges Sale of Mixed-Use in San Diego’s Gaslamp Quarter
Marcus & Millichap finalized the sale of 762-764 5th Ave., a 10,000-square-foot mixed-use property located in San Diego’s Gaslamp Quarter. The sale price was $4,750,000.
“After being in the seller’s family for over 20 years, they were motivated to dispose of the asset and deploy the capital into other projects outside of California,” said Bradley Peters with the Tashakorian Group in Marcus & Millichap’s San Diego office. The Tashakorian Group, including Peters, Ben Tashakorian and Ali Valiahdi, marketed the property on behalf of the seller, Gaslamp Portfolio Management 2, LLC. The buyer, OneSource Funding, LLC, was also procured by The Tashakorian Group.
Built in 1902, the historic property includes two apartment floors and Bang on 5th, a restaurant that opened in 2024. It’s located on the 5th Avenue Promenade, which shuts down vehicle traffic daily to facilitate a walkable area for the entire Gaslamp Quarter, bringing more visitors to the area.
